• We have been using multiple VFB forms on our nonprofit site for several years.
    Recently we went through the exercise of updating WordPress to 5.5.3 (latest recommended at the time), and subsequently updating all plugins to their latest compatible versions. Everything continued to work fine, and fairly thorough testing of all pages and forms and links proved successful.

    However, intermittently some users are reporting the “Security check: referal does not match this site.” error on 3 of our 4 forms. Interestingly, the most commonly used Contact form has not generated any user-reported errors yet. We tried setting Required=No for this verification step, but this didn’t solve it. Yes, we’ve tried both entering characters in the field and leaving it blank – no difference, for those users who experience the error. We’ve also tried to correlate the error to device types and browsers, but there doesn’t appear to be a connection.

    I did some searching on the plugin forums for this error, which seems to pop up every few years, so maybe all the recent WordPress and plugins updates have brought it back. Is it still the case that some form of vfb_skip_referrer_check addresses this? If so, what are the most current instructions for recent WordPress/plugins versions?

    No luck on having the plugin fixed, even after emailing the creator of VFB directly.

    For the time being I’m utilizing an autologin process on the pages containing the offending forms, to a guest account with no real site access nor modification ability. This bypasses the security check and therefore no error. Monitored for a while and tweaked permissions slightly to deal with morons and hackers, but so far so good.

    I plan to revamp the use of these forms in the near future, migrating to another provider, so the problem will eventually go away.
